Handover: Breakerline work, from Priya-era ownership to Tomas (sharing at weekly eng sync for visibility). The circuit breaker guarding the Skylark Freight upstream API now trips on p99 latency, not just error rate; thresholds are in the tuning doc. One gotcha: manually resetting the breaker requires unlocking the ops vault, which I've been holding. So nobody is blocked after the handover, the vault passphrase is:

recovery phrase for tafop-fawep: zorwyn-ulaox

If your plugin enqueues oversized sources, Cruncher will downscale before processing, so don't pre-shrink. Retries are automatic — three attempts, then the job lands in the dead-letter tray for manual review. To run a local Cruncher against the sandbox queue, copy env.sample to .env and fill in the broker settings. Your local worker also needs the sandbox queue credential, which goes on the line right after this one.

secret setting of kagep-kajep: ARCHIVE_KEY3=481

// Fixture for the donation-receipt mailer (Project Almsgate).
// This fixture simulates a completed donation to the fictional
// Riverbend Shelter fund, including a partial refund so we can verify
// the receipt shows the adjusted deductible amount. Please keep the
// currency as CAD — rounding rules differ and the templates branch on it.
// The mailer hits the Almsgate sandbox SMTP relay, which requires
// authentication on every run using the bearer token below.

bearer token for kajeg-hagug: eyJhbGciOiJIUzI1NiIsInR5cCI6IkpXVCJ9.eyJzdWIiOiIn0W9e4In0.m8MiI-b-